Progressive rehabilitation restores mined-out areas as extraction moves forward. Topsoil removed from active areas is stockpiled and reapplied to recently finished zones. ...

When contaminated material such as landfill waste or contaminated soil is encountered, there are typically two options available - removal of the material or placing a “cap” over it. In most cases, capping is the easier and more cost-effective of the two options. Caps serve to isolate the contaminated material, preventing people and wildlife from coming into contact with ...
Geocell construction technology is a technology widely used in projects such as roads, railways, and river slope protection. Geocells can effectively improve the bearing capacity and stability of the foundation. The following are the general steps for geocell grass slope protection construction: Leveling the slope → Construction of drainage facilities → Geocell construction → ...
